
Escondida Mine, Chile
· The Escondida copper, gold, and silver openpit mine is at an elevation of 3050 m, and began operations in 1990. Current capacity is 127,000 tons/day of ore; in 1999 production totaled 827,000 tons of copper, 150,000 ounces of gold, and million ounces of silver.
